# Service Accounts: String Extraction

The `extract-i18n` script pulls translatable strings from all Bramblewick repos and pushes them to the Glossa service. It runs under the `i18n-extractor` service account. Do not run it under your personal account; Glossa rate-limits individual users aggressively. The account has write access to the staging catalog only. Set the token in your shell before invoking the script. The current staging token is below.

API key for kahap-kafog: zpat15_6qzxZ7YR8aDwjmp

**Q: Why does Matchwell sometimes pause for several seconds during peak hours?**

A: The matching service runs on a managed runtime, and long garbage-collection pauses occur when the candidate pool heap exceeds 12 GB. We mitigate this with generational tuning and by sharding the pool across the Fennbrook nodes. As a contractor, you don't need to tune GC yourself — just restart the affected shard via the ops panel. If the panel itself is locked after a pause-triggered failover, enter the recovery passphrase shown below.

strongbox words: oliael-gilax-lamael

09:47 — Harrowfield's webhook dispatcher began retrying 4xx responses as if they were transient, causing duplicate deliveries to several partner endpoints. Plugins without idempotency keys processed some events twice. At 10:31 we restored the original retry policy: exponential backoff on 5xx only, max five attempts. To verify your endpoint received the patched dispatcher, match against the token below.

build token for fajop-kageg: htk14_a2d40227103e0f

For the Larkspur platform, canaries run at 5% traffic for a minimum of 30 minutes. Promotion requires error rate below 0.5%, p95 latency within 10% of baseline, and no open sev-2 alerts on dependent services. Any breach triggers automatic rollback — no manual override without approval from the release captain. Note that gating thresholds are per-service, not global, so check your service's config before assuming defaults. The complete gating matrix and override process are documented on the release engineering page.

wiki page, kahog-hahig: https://vault.zemvargrid.internal/display/deploy/repo/settings/merge_requests/job/settings/6f3b933774dbc5320a4daa18